 Delivering Sustainable Packaging Goals

Our summer event, SPC Engage 2022 will be hosted in beautiful Montreal on July 20-21, 2022. The consumer goods, retail and packaging industries have made public sustainable packaging commitments in the forms of goals and statements of support aimed at improving packaging sustainability, materials recovery, responsible sourcing, material efficiency, net zero carbon emissions and safe and circular materials. This deep dive event will be centered around the delivery of those sustainable packaging goals set forth by brands, retailers and packaging manufacturers. Our program will include sessions on topics such as:

  • Goal Mapping + Setting
  • Navigating the New
  • Essentials for a Successful Goals Strategy: Metrics + Data + Transparency + Clear Targets
  • Matching Companies Values to Goals
  • Navigating, Adapting and Learning: Tradeoffs + Conflicting Goals + Unmet Goals
  • Collective Commitments, Partnerships and Policy
  • Sustainability Metrics, Tools and Certifications

Tour | Rolland, Sustana’s Sustainable Recycled Paper Mill
We will visit the Rolland paper mill located in Saint-Jerome, a short drive from downtown Montréal, which has 3 state-of-the art paper machines and processes 160,000+ tons of paper a year. Rolland Paper, is bringing paper products full circle as North America’s leading manufacturer of sustainable recycled commercial paper and security paper. An undisputed environmental steward, our products are made of post-consumer recycled fiber and processed chlorine-free. Our manufacturing facility is powered by renewable energy – primarily biogas – captured from landfill waste, reducing greenhouse gas emissions. With a focus on quality, performance and innovation, Rolland Paper’s production meets the highest sustainability standards and our 100% recycled Rolland Enviro® line has the smallest environmental footprint in the North American industry and is made from Sustana Fiber Envirolife® fibers.


Tour | TC Transcontinental Recycling Plant and Packaging Plant
Discover the behind-the-scenes of plastic recycling and post-consumer resin production at TC Transcontinental Packaging’s recycling facility. The LDPE post-commercial and post-consumer resin they produce has been tested and certified by the Association of Plastics Recyclers (APR), endorsed by SCS Global Services as 100% post-consumer recycled content. Also, the facility conforms to the SCS Recycling Program Standard for efficiently processing post-consumer waste material for landfill diversion and incorporate it as post-consumer recycled content. Finally, learn how and why the company decided to integrate the recycling of plastic waste as part of their packaging production chain.
Following the visit of TC Transcontinental Packaging’s recycling facility, you will get the chance to visit one of its packaging plant. You’ll get an inside look at how the company blends art, science and technology to create the optimal packaging. You will learn more about the processes of prepress, lamination, printing and converting to bags and pouches for a variety of industries such as snacks, frozen food and beverage.
